Subsmash: The Mysterious Disappearance of Hm Submarine Affray

Rate this book
Using documents, interviews with experts and contemporary news sources, this book explores how and why Affray became the last British submarine lost at sea. It provides a recreation of the last mission of this doomed submarine, the effect it had on the families of those who perished, and on British public opinion at the time.
